Hercules
A cornerstone composer of the western musical canon, Handel was known for developing the genre of Italian opera and reaching new heights in this form. In 1737, he changed creative direction and began composing English-language oratorios, ultimately making his works more accessible to the middle class. He became so successful that after his Messiah (1742), he never composed an Italian opera again.

NGM presents: Insecure, a documentary film screening on food security in Edmonton
Insecure explores the links between food insecurity and wider inequalities in Edmonton, AB. "Food is deeply interconnected with every aspect of our lives, and addressing food insecurity means tackling broader issues of inequality in all forms. While the documentary is set in Edmonton, Alberta, Canada, these discussions resonate universally. As Dustin Bajer says, 'Community is a superpower'. I firmly believe we have the power to transform the systems that perpetuate insecurity and vulnerability by coming together."
